HR 989 · 115th Congress · Armed Forces and National Security

To exempt certain Department of Defense civilian positions from any furlough as a result of a lapse in discretionary appropriations, and for other purposes.

Introduced 2017-02-09· Sponsored by Rep. Cole, Tom [R-OK-4]· House

Plain Language Summary

[AI summary unavailable — showing source text] This bill exempts Department of Defense (DOD) civilian positions with salaries paid out of a working-capital fund from any furlough order issued as a result of a lapse in discretionary appropriations for DOD.…
